Where does the light reactions take place? A. in the stroma B. in the outer membrane C. in the thylakoid membrane D. in the Calvin Cycle

OpenStudy (anonymous):

C

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Light reactions take place on the thykaloid membranes of the chloroplast. Light reaction requires light and water, and produces ATP and Oxygen.

OpenStudy (anonymous):

EXTRA info: Dark reactions take place in the stroma. It uses the ATP produced in light reactions to make glucose.
